Sakamoto Days confirms its anime for 2025

A press release confirmed the production of an anime adaptation written and illustrated by Yuuto Suzuki“Sakamoto Days“. The statement included production details and listed that the premiere is confirmed for the season of Winter-2025 (January-March) in Japan.
It should be noted that The production of this project had already been leaked through an official Netflix publicationbut there is no mention of the platform anywhere in this statement.
For its part, Yuuto Suzuki The manga began publication through the magazine Weekly Shonen Jump from the publisher Shueisha in November 2020 and is still in serialization. Suzuki is also the author of other one-shot works, such as “Changing room"you"Garaku". In fact, "Sakamoto Days”It comes from a one-shot he published in 2019, making it his first serialized manga.
Production team
- Tomokazu Sugita will play the protagonist Tarou Sakamoto.
- Masaki Watanabe (Dragon Ball Super: Super Hero, Seikaisuru Kado, Bartender) is in charge of directing the anime at the studios TMS Entertainment.
- Taku Kishimoto (Boku dake ga Inai Machi, Haikyuu!!, Fruits Basket Remake) is responsible for writing and supervising the scripts.
- You Moriyama (Shingeki no Kyojin, Megalo Box, REDLINE) is responsible for character design and animation direction.

Synopsis of Sakamoto Days
Tarou Sakamoto has been called the greatest assassin of all time. Feared by many, he was at the top of the underground world until he met and fell in love with a woman. As a result, Sakamoto abandoned his life of crime and now works as a store clerk. Leaving his dark past behind him turns out to be more difficult than Sakamoto originally imagined. Many of his former rivals and business associates do not believe that he has truly abandoned the business and show up in hopes of taking him down. With no license to kill, Sakamoto must find creative ways to subdue his enemies and prevent them from harming his family, his store, and the small town where he lives.
